随着移动互联网的持续渗透,短视频直播系统正成为内容创作者与商业机构连接用户的核心渠道。无论是企业品牌推广、个人IP打造,还是社交互动与电商转化,一个高效、稳定的短视频直播系统都已成为不可或缺的技术基础设施。然而,面对动辄百万级并发访问、毫秒级延迟要求以及海量音视频数据处理的挑战,传统单体架构已难以支撑业务的可持续增长。如何从零开始构建一套具备高可用性、弹性扩展能力与低延迟响应特性的系统架构,成为当前平台方亟需解决的关键问题。尤其是在用户对实时性与流畅度要求日益提升的今天,搭建一个科学合理的短视频直播系统不仅关乎用户体验,更直接影响转化率与留存率。
核心挑战:用户增长背后的系统瓶颈
当前短视频直播领域的发展呈现出“爆发式增长”与“体验敏感度双高”的特征。一方面,用户规模持续攀升,尤其在节假日或热点事件期间,瞬时流量可能达到平时的数十倍;另一方面,观众对画质清晰度、推流延迟、互动反馈速度等指标极为敏感。一旦出现卡顿、掉线或延迟超过3秒的情况,用户极易流失。这背后暴露出传统系统架构的多重缺陷:模块耦合严重导致维护困难,数据库压力集中引发性能瓶颈,网络分发路径冗长造成加载延迟。这些问题若不从根本上解决,即便内容再优质,也难以实现规模化传播。因此,构建一个具备高并发承载力与快速响应能力的短视频直播系统,已不仅是技术升级,更是业务生存的必要前提。
关键技术解析:理解底层逻辑是搭建基石
要实现稳定高效的短视频直播系统,必须深入理解其核心技术组件。首先是“低延迟推流”,通过使用RTMP、SRT或WebRTC协议,将主播端的音视频数据以最小延迟传输至服务器,理想状态下可控制在800毫秒以内。其次是“CDN分发网络”,通过在全球部署边缘节点,将内容缓存至离用户最近的位置,显著降低访问延迟并减轻源站压力。此外,“分布式微服务架构”打破了传统单体应用的限制,将推流管理、用户鉴权、内容审核、弹幕处理等功能拆分为独立服务,支持按需扩展与故障隔离。这些技术并非孤立存在,而是协同工作,共同构成高性能系统的底层支撑。

主流架构实践:云原生与容器化成为标配
目前主流平台普遍采用前后端分离架构,前端负责展示与交互,后端专注业务逻辑与数据处理。结合云原生理念,系统多部署于公有云环境,利用Kubernetes进行容器编排,实现服务的自动化部署、弹性伸缩与健康监控。例如,当直播间人数激增时,系统可自动拉起多个推流实例,并通过负载均衡器分配请求。同时,基于对象存储(如OSS)实现音视频文件的持久化保存,配合消息队列(如Kafka)解耦异步任务,如转码、封面生成、审核通知等。这一系列组合拳,使得系统既能应对突发流量,又保持了良好的可维护性与可观测性。
中小型企业可行搭建方案:模块化设计+智能调度
对于资源有限的中小型团队而言,完全复刻大厂架构并不现实。但可通过模块化方式逐步搭建。建议将系统划分为:用户管理、直播推流、内容分发、互动引擎、数据统计五大核心模块。数据库方面,推荐采用主从分离+读写分离策略,关键表使用分库分表方案应对高并发写入。安全机制上,需集成JWT认证、接口限流、防刷策略及敏感词过滤。为应对流量高峰,可引入基于AI的动态资源调度机制——通过历史数据与实时监控预测流量趋势,提前预热计算资源,避免临时扩容带来的延迟。该方案已在多个实际项目中验证,平均可降低峰值期服务中断率60%以上。
常见问题与应对策略:从耦合到容灾
在实际落地过程中,许多团队常陷入“系统越做越复杂”的困境。典型问题包括:服务间调用紧密、数据一致性难保障、故障影响范围广。针对此类情况,推荐采用事件驱动架构(EDA),通过发布-订阅模式解耦模块依赖,确保即使某环节异常,整体系统仍能继续运行。对于跨服务的数据一致性难题,可引入Saga模式或基于Seata的分布式事务管理方案,保证订单、积分、直播记录等关键操作的最终一致。此外,建立完善的日志采集与链路追踪体系,有助于快速定位问题根源,提升运维效率。
预期成果:从技术投入迈向商业回报
经过科学的结构搭建,系统稳定性有望提升50%以上,页面响应速度优化30%,运维成本下降40%。这意味着更高的用户满意度、更低的运营风险以及更强的市场竞争力。更重要的是,这种结构化建设为平台未来的生态扩展奠定了基础——无论是接入第三方插件、拓展海外分站,还是支持VR直播、AI虚拟主播等新形态,均能以较低代价完成迭代。长远来看,标准化的短视频直播系统架构将推动行业形成统一的技术规范与协作机制,加速内容生态的良性循环。
我们专注于为各类企业提供专业定制的短视频直播系统开发服务,基于多年实战经验,深谙从0到1搭建过程中的每一个技术细节与潜在风险,能够为企业量身打造稳定、可扩展且高性价比的解决方案,助力内容创作与商业转化无缝衔接,有需要可直接联系18140119082
欢迎微信扫码咨询
扫码了解更多